The regulatory backbone you can not ignore
A Gold individual retirement account is controlled by the Internal Profits Code's policies for self-directed IRAs, including prohibited transactions, custodian demands, and qualification of metals. IRS Publication 590-A and 590-B set out payment and distribution technicians, and IRC Area 408(m) governs precious metals in IRAs. The recap you require: you have to make use of an IRS-approved custodian; you can not take individual belongings of IRA-owned steels; and qualified bullion needs to meet excellence standards with a few coin exemptions. A home-storage IRA marketed as "checkbook control gold" is a red flag. The internal revenue service has actually challenged structures that try personal storage through LLCs possessed by IRAs, and the danger of a regarded circulation is real. If you want a collectible coin collection you can present, maintain it outside tax-advantaged accounts.
On the compliance front, your custodian's procedures are as vital as your lawyer's memos. Good Gold individual retirement account business have actually documented procedures for possession purchase, shipment to accepted vaults, and annual reasonable market price reporting. Ask not just whether they can do it however exactly how they verify chain of protection and fix up identification numbers at year-end.
Custodian, dealer, depository: comprehend the plumbing
Gold IRAs have 3 vital features most capitalists obscure with each other. The custodian holds title to the IRA possessions, preserves records, and reports to the internal revenue service. The dealer markets you the steels and buys them back. The vault shops the steels. Some Gold IRA firms vertically integrate all 3; others partner. Either can work if problems are handled and prices openness is tight.
I care about 4 operational points. First, how trade guidelines flow between the custodian and supplier. Delays can reveal you to intra-day cost gaps. Second, the vault agreement terms: segregated versus commingled storage, audit regularity, insurance policy protection, and rights in the event of custodian or dealer bankruptcy. Third, negotiation mechanics for liquidations-- are cables launched T +0 or T +1 after distribution verifications? 4th, what takes place under stress: if the dealer can not source bars in a squeeze, do you have pre-approved alternates?
In practice, segregated storage space, periodic third-party audits, and clear title recognitions reduce tail threats. For seven-figure gold positions, demand segregated storage with bar checklists and serial numbers connected to your IRA. Accept commingled storage only if you value price savings greater than specificity and can endure the fungibility.
Product decisions: bars versus coins, and the premiums that eat you alive
Many Gold individual retirement account business pitch coins because the payments are richer. Capitalists commonly ignore just how much those costs and spreads can intensify versus them. For institutional-size orders, LBMA Good Distribution bars (about 400 oz) can be reliable on costs however are unwieldy for partial liquidations and need depositories and suppliers equipped to manage them. One-kilogram bars strike a balance: reduced costs, simpler logistics, and extra versatile rebalancing. Coins-- American Eagles, Maple Leafs-- offer familiar brand names but higher premiums and larger bid-ask spreads, specifically in disorderly markets.
An observation birthed of unpleasant real-world events: throughout severe retail acquiring surges, coin costs can expand drastically, while institutional bar spreads remain more secured. If your Gold individual retirement account business's system leans retail, you could be pushed into coins at poor prices. For allocations over a couple of hundred thousand dollars, negotiate accessibility to institutional bars or kilo bars and ask for composed routines of costs and buyback spreads by item kind and size rate. If they can not or will certainly not provide that, your prices are nontransparent by design.
Fees and the silent erosion of returns
High-net-worth investors do not mind paying for quality, but they despise fees that do not buy them manage, speed, or strength. Gold IRA sets you back come in 3 buckets: trading spreads and commissions, protection and storage charges, and management costs for things like account upkeep and wire transfers. The incorrect choice can saddle you with split charges: the supplier takes a spread, the custodian bills an account cost, and the vault piles storage space charges on top.
Annual all-in drag for a well-negotiated, seven-figure account can live in the 30 to 60 basis factor variety, excluding trading spreads. That presumes institutional rates on storage, a negotiated cap on admin charges, and competitive trading spreads around place. Retail-like plans can run well over 100 basis points, with much less desirable trading execution on top. Place the math to it: on a $2 million placement, the difference between 40 and 120 basis points is $16,000 each year. Over a years, neglecting compounding, that's $160,000 for the opportunity of poor procurement.
Request a complete fee routine in writing. Map each line product to your expected usage: just how often you rebalance, wire funds, or demand valuations for RMD planning. If the Gold IRA company evades specifics, presume the worst.

Liquidity and "T+when?" throughout stress
Gold is liquid until you need a great deal of it today. Suppliers can estimate inside a limited spread for a $50,000 purchase. Request $5 million during a supply misstep and you may encounter partial fills, distribution lags, and momentarily bigger spreads. Your Gold IRA company's market access determines your experience. For seven-figure liquidations, I request for two-way company estimates coeval to spot, with documented execution criteria and an optimum negotiation lag. Some depositories can launch earnings very same day upon direction; others insist on set handling. Know your counterparties' cutoffs and make your interior liquidity strategies accordingly.
One efficient technique: pre-register at least 2 suppliers through your custodian, with both approved to transact versus your depository holdings. You are not married to a solitary desk. If spreads blow out at Dealer A, path to Dealership B. This needs coordination in advance-- paperwork, KYC, and account mapping-- but pays returns when mins matter.
Storage truths: set apart, designated, insured
The advertising words obscure together. You desire assigned steel with serial numbers connected to your individual retirement account and segregated storage so your bars are not merged with others. Insurance policy needs to be "all-risk" protection underwritten by a recognized provider, not a slave with obscure restrictions. Audit regularity should be at the very least yearly by a 3rd party, with test in between. For large holdings, some households bargain right-to-visit examinations. Most depositories will certainly not enable physical handling by clients due to chain-of-custody methods, but watching legal rights can be arranged with notice.
Geography matters. Steels kept in the U.S. simplify legal recourse and customizeds problems. Some investors like a portion held in Canada or Switzerland for jurisdictional diversity. Inside an individual retirement account, cross-border storage can complicate logistics and reporting. If you go offshore, guarantee the custodian and depository have a clear functional bridge, and confirm that transport in between centers is covered by the depository's insurance policy, not your imagination.

Required minimal distributions and the art of staying clear of forced sales
Traditional IRAs activate RMDs, and metal does not generate cash money to meet them. You have three alternatives: market metal to elevate money, contribute countering cash from various other IRAs, or take an in-kind circulation of steel and pay tax obligations on the distributed value. The last option comes to be complex with huge bars. Preparation prevents fire drills. As RMD season techniques, pre-sell a sliver of bullion or hold a small cash buffer inside the IRA. Your Gold IRA firm must give year-end fair market values quickly so you can compute RMDs without guesswork.
Families with several IRAs can accumulated RMDs throughout accounts of the very same type. You could fulfill the Traditional individual retirement account RMD from a different Traditional individual retirement account that has liquid properties, maintaining the gold undamaged. That level of coordination requires a custodian that responds to the phone, not just a portal.
